Mouse Trap Definitions

Mouse Trap: A device used to catch mice, typically consisting of a spring-loaded bar that snaps shut when a mouse triggers it.

Market Demand: The demand for mouse traps is driven by the need to control rodent populations in homes, businesses, and other areas.

Purpose: The purpose of a mouse trap is to capture and remove mice from an area, preventing them from causing damage or spreading disease.
